Во время изучения того, как Fogo обрабатывает поток транзакций, я сосредоточился на том, как его основная обработка транзакций поддерживает стабильное время подтверждения во время пиков активности. Вместо того чтобы позволить сетевым заторам случайным образом замедлять связь между узлами, система разработана так, чтобы поддерживать равномерный ритм распространения. Таким образом, это снижает неожиданные задержки и упорядочивает транзакции больше как очередь, а не толпу, которая толкается за местом.

На самом деле это означает, что подтверждения остаются довольно последовательными даже тогда, когда сеть находится под сильной нагрузкой, и времена подтверждения не колеблются дико от одного быстрого к одному медленному исполнению. Для разработчиков приложений предсказуемое время так же важно, как и чистая пропускная способность, поскольку логика приложения часто зависит от знания скорости, с которой обновления состояния будут завершены. Последовательная среда выполнения не только снижает вероятность возникновения тех редких ошибок, вызванных сбоями во времени, но также помогает в проектировании и тестировании сложных рабочих процессов.

Самым заметным является то, что этот метод предпочитает подчеркивать операционную последовательность, а не гонку за показателями скорости. Множество сетей раздувают свои показатели пиковых производительностей, но на самом деле важно то, как система работает под непрерывным давлением. Придавая приоритет регулируемой связи между узлами и упорядоченной обработке транзакций, структура создана для обеспечения надежности на более длительный срок. Эта надежность - это то, что решает, может ли сеть справляться с постоянным реальным спросом, не теряя качества пользовательского опыта.

@Fogo Official $FOGO #fogo